Midsands Cross
- Type: Monument
- Inscription: “These flint remains are the base of a cross that has stood here since at least the 13th century and formerly marked the northern limit of the borough of Great Yarmouth. The cross stood near the southern edge of Grubb’s Haven, the old channel of the river”
- Category: historic site
